The Power of Language in Marketing: A Deep Dive

In an era where marketing is pivotal to the success of any business, the significance of language cannot be understated. A recent article from WordStream, titled “The Best Words and Phrases for Marketing in 2021,” serves as a compelling testament to this fact. The article meticulously outlines the importance of language in marketing, providing a comprehensive list of words and phrases that can amplify the impact of marketing efforts.

The Magic of Power Words

The article underscores the efficacy of power words – words that trigger emotions and spur action. Words like “You”, “Free”, “Because”, “Instantly”, and “New” pack a potent psychological punch. They can sway a customer’s decision, coaxing them into engaging with a product or service. These words aren’t just letters strung together; they’re powerful psychological tools, strategically employed to tap into the human psyche’s depth.

Creating Urgency: Now or Never

Time is of the essence, especially in marketing. The article highlights phrases that instill urgency, pressing customers to act swiftly. “Limited Time Offer”, “Only X Left”, “Sale Ends Soon”, and “Last Chance” are phrases that trigger a sense of urgency, igniting the fear of missing out (FOMO). These phrases operate on the principles of scarcity and time limitation, subtly reminding customers that a delay might mean a missed opportunity.

The Allure of Exclusivity

Who doesn’t like to feel special? The article advocates employing phrases that add a touch of exclusivity, making customers feel like they’re part of an elite group. “Members Only”, “Login Required”, “Exclusive Offer”, and “Be the First” are phrases that confer a sense of privilege, prompting customers to engage more.

Offering Reassurances: Building Trust

Trust is a cornerstone of any business-customer relationship. The article suggests the use of phrases that reassure customers and assuage their potential concerns. “Money-Back Guarantee”, “No Obligation”, “We Respect Your Privacy”, and “Secure Payment” are phrases that build trust and instill confidence, ensuring customers of your commitment to their satisfaction and security.

Encouraging Sharing: The Ripple Effect

Lastly, the article delves into phrases that motivate customers to share your products or services with others. “Refer a Friend”, “Share the Love”, “Earn Rewards”, and “Bring a Friend” are phrases that incentivize customers to spread the word about your products or services. This not only expands your reach but also adds a layer of credibility through word-of-mouth marketing.

In essence, the article conveys the paramount importance of language in marketing. The right words and phrases can evoke emotions, instill urgency, emphasize exclusivity, provide reassurance, and encourage sharing – making them vital tools in crafting impactful marketing strategies.

What is Affiliate Marketing?

Affiliate marketing is a strategy where you recommend a product or service to your audience using special tracking links. When someone makes a purchase using your link, you earn a commission. It’s like helping a friend open a bank account at your branch, and in return, the bank gives you a gift card or bonus.

How to Get Started with Affiliate Marketing?

If you’re interested in affiliate marketing, start by considering the products you already use and think your readers might find useful. Many products and services online have affiliate programs you can join, and these programs are available across various industries.

Where to Find Products to Promote?

You can find a vast selection of products to promote from platforms like Amazon, Clickbank, and ShareASale. Alternatively, you can visit the websites of the products and services you use and like to see if they have an affiliate program. Large companies often have programs they promote on their site.

How to Manage Your Affiliate Links?

Once you’ve chosen the products to promote, you can use a WordPress plugin like PrettyLinks to manage your affiliate links. This tool allows you to quickly insert links into posts, create branded links, auto-replace keywords into links, and even track how each link is performing on your site.

Why Affiliate Marketing?

Affiliate marketing is an easy way to make money as you can promote a wide variety of products. Almost every popular store like Walmart, BestBuy, Amazon, and others has an affiliate program.

Implementing Google AdSense on Your WordPress Site: A Comprehensive Guide

Maximizing Blog Revenue with Google AdSense is very Simple;

Google AdSense provides an effortless way to monetize your blog. Simply integrate a Google script into your website, and you’re ready to display ads and start earning.

Income is generated each time a user clicks on an ad – a process known as CPC advertising.

What’s CPC? CPC, or ‘cost per click,’ means you’ll earn a predetermined fee every time a visitor engages with an ad on your site. These rates are set by the advertiser. This differs from CPM ads, where you’re compensated based on ad views rather than clicks. CPM stands for “cost per thousand impressions,” with M representing the Roman numeral for 1,000.

For those new to the online earning scene, Google AdSense is an excellent starting point.

Leveraging WordPress Advertising Plugins for Direct Ad Sales: An Effective Strategy

Maximize Your Earnings with Direct Ad Sales on Your Website;

While Google AdSense is a straightforward way to monetize your website, it might limit your earning potential as the ad click earnings can vary. An alternative and often more profitable method is selling banner ad space on your website directly.

Unlike having to go through an intermediary who takes a cut of your earnings, selling ads directly allows you to negotiate prices and terms on your terms.

We previously discussed the difference between CPC and CPM ads, where you are paid per click or thousand views. However, when it comes to selling banner ads, most bloggers opt for a flat rate model. It simplifies tracking as it eliminates the need to monitor views or clicks.

Yes, selling ads directly takes more effort to manage than using Google AdSense. Besides adding a code to your website, you need to negotiate the pricing, establish an agreement and terms, and handle administrative tasks like invoicing.

Monetize Your Blog with Sponsored Content

For bloggers who prefer not to display ads, finding alternative ways to monetize a blog can be a challenge.

With ad networks, you surrender some control over the content displayed on your site. Many readers may find ads annoying or even offensive, and the increasing usage of ad blockers can significantly affect your earning potential.

One viable alternative to monetizing a blog is through sponsorships. The concept is similar to that in sports, TV shows, or other sectors. Essentially, a company pays you to endorse their product, discuss it, and promote it to your audience.

To kickstart this process, I recommend creating a one-page media kit that outlines your traffic statistics, social media following, audience demographics, and any other data that would make your site attractive to potential sponsors. With these insights, you can engage companies to negotiate a sponsorship deal.

Remember, when publishing sponsored posts, it’s essential to stay informed about disclosure laws in your area to ensure compliance.

Profiting from Website Flipping

If you possess the skills to create a WordPress website, you’re one step ahead of the crowd. Often, entrepreneurs opt to purchase pre-existing websites to leverage for their businesses.

If you’re able to establish a WordPress blog and attract traffic to it, you can sell it and earn income for your efforts.

This method calls for an understanding of the types of websites in high demand, as well as knowledge of how to appropriately price and sell them. Platforms such as Flippa act as auction sites and brokers for website sales, providing a marketplace for this process.

The Pitfalls of Perfectionism

Nathaniell points out that striving for perfection in image spacing and finding the “perfect” image can consume hours of your time. With the variety of devices and screen sizes used by readers, your meticulously crafted layout may not even be appreciated as you intended. Nathaniell suggests using 1-2 images for general articles and center-aligning them for consistency.

The Simplicity of Text

When it comes to text color and size, Nathaniell advises keeping it simple. Avoid the temptation to create a rainbow of colors or a roller coaster of text sizes. Stick to a basic color scheme and a readable font size. If you’re not happy with your blog’s font, consider changing the theme rather than diving into the code.

The Importance of Content

Nathaniell warns against creating complicated menu navigation systems with no content behind them. Instead, start with a simple menu and expand it as your site grows. Keep a spreadsheet of your ideas to stay organized.

The Distraction of Rankings and Traffic

While it’s fun to check your Wealthy Affiliate (WA) rank or your site’s traffic stats, these activities don’t directly contribute to your business growth. Nathaniell suggests focusing on activities that enhance your site and your community involvement.
